摘要:
为了解决大型室内停车场场地复杂、寻车难等问题,提出了一种基于扩频技术的室内停车场车辆无线定位系统,给出了该方案的工作原理、系统设计和实现方案.该系统通过基于CSS技术和信号到达时间差TOA的定位算法进行车辆定位,方便用户快速找到车辆.实验表明,系统定位结果稳定可靠,定位准确,具有一定的应用前景.
Abstract:
In order to solve the great difficult problem of finding the car and the complex site of large car park,an indoor parking lot’s wireless positioning system based on Chirp Spread Spectrum technology is put forward. In this paper,the whole plan is provided,including the working principle,system design and the way to realize it. This system ascertains the position of the car by CSS technology and time of arrival Positioning algorithm in order to improve user’ efficiency to find their cars. According to the experimental result,the positioning result is reliable,accurate and stable. What’s more,this technology has a certain application prospect.
